Jeccica

A creative modern spelling of Jessica, which derives from the Hebrew Yiskah, meaning 'to behold' or 'foresight.' Jeccica represents a contemporary twist on a name popularized by Shakespeare's Merchant of Venice, giving parents a way to personalize a classic while maintaining its literary heritage.
